Output d6928af3e49cd1a76e21ad023c8c5103e5f3c3deed2b45bb40e21d9aaabcc700:19

value
1842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63573c79d083d6cb8435eb0bc4ff397f3ada372 OP_EQUAL
address
3MDeZXLiP2cfGqVinrAnwyLv6rF5g2ygHw
transaction
d6928af3e49cd1a76e21ad023c8c5103e5f3c3deed2b45bb40e21d9aaabcc700
confirmations
293743
spent
true